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:

  • While the list of banned items can differ between airlines, the general rule to follow is nothing sharp, flammable or explosive. This includes things like screwdrivers, knives, fuels and bleaching agents. Sporting equipment like baseball bats, and objects that could harm passengers, such as swords and batons, aren’t allowed in the cabin either.

What to wear on a flight:

  • Comfort should always be your main priority when deciding what to wear on board. Consider your footwear choice with care too, as swollen feet and ankles are a common occurrence. Shoes which are flat and slightly roomy are always a good idea.
  • It’s likely you’ve heard about deep vein thrombosis (DVT), a blood clot condition caused by long periods of inactivity. There are many ways to mitigate your risk. Wear a good-quality pair of compression socks, drink plenty of water and remember to keep your legs and feet moving. Walk the aisles of the cabin or perform some stretches in your seat.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to Salt Island?
A little pre-planning before you arrive at the airport will help make your getaway to Salt Island a breeze. We’ve compiled some handy tips and tricks for a stress-free journey through security:

  • Airport security personnel first need to see that you have a valid ID and boarding pass before you can proceed any further. Have them close by, ready for inspection.
  • Next up, both you and your hand luggage must be X-rayed. To speed things up, remove anything that might set the alarms off. Items such as your coat, belt and headphones need to go through the machine.
  • All your electronic gadgets, including your laptop and phone, are also required to be scanned separately.
  • Any gels or liquids, such as shampoo or hand cream, that you want to take on board must be no lar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ters). Also, everything must fit inside a quart-size (one litre), zip-lock bag.
  • Choosing your footwear wisely can save you several precious minutes. Boots and heavy shoes are often required to be removed and separately scanned. Slip-on shoes usually aren’t.
  • Airlines will not allow any sharp or pointed objects in your carry-on baggage. If you must bring these kinds of items, pack them safely in your checked baggage.
